Class CustomMessageBoxMenuBase

inherits from Menu

Public Member Variables

Public Functions

abstract uint OptionCount()

abstract String OptionName(uint index)

abstract int OptionXOffset(uint index)

abstract int OptionForShortcut(
int char​_key,
out bool activate
)

virtual void Init(
Menu parent,
String message,
bool playsound = false
)

abstract void HandleResult(int index)

Protected Functions

protected void CloseSound()

Overrides

override void Drawer()
overrides Menu.Drawer

override bool OnUIEvent(UiEvent ev)
overrides Menu.OnUIEvent

overrides Menu.OnInputEvent

override bool MenuEvent(
int mkey,
bool fromcontroller
)
overrides Menu.MenuEvent

override bool MouseEvent(
int type,
int x,
int y
)
overrides Menu.MouseEvent